🔵 ICP – The Decentralized Cloud
ICP isn’t just a smart-contract chain — it’s a decentralized cloud. Canister smart contracts host both front-end and back-end fully on-chain with Web2-like performance. Chain-key cryptography connects ICP natively to other chains and the internet, turning it into an “internet brain.” The reverse-gas model hides fees from users as dapps pre-pay cycles, creating constant burn demand. 🧠 TAO – The AI Infrastructure Play
Bittensor (TAO) is where AI meets crypto utility. A main chain coordinates AI-specific subnets — marketplaces where models earn TAO for being useful. As subnet activity grows and emissions halve, supply tightens while demand from the AI economy rises.
